Nestled on Sunset Blvd in Los Angeles, LAVO is a go-to for amazing meals and fun parties. Its address, 9201 Sunset Blvd Suite 100, puts it right in the heart of where the city's coolest hang out for top food and vibes.

Step into LAVO and find yourself in a place where chic dining meets LA's fun nightlife. Whether it's a relaxed Sunday dinner from 4:00 PM or a lively Friday or Saturday night until midnight, LAVO has something for everyone.

Indulge in a tasty brunch or try a Chef's Tasting for a journey of flavors. The kitchen whips up incredible dishes blending new and traditional tastes.

But LAVO isn't just about great food. It's a hub for top events and a trendy crowd. Run by Tao Group Hospitality, it offers a mix of music, fun, and flavors. The music adds to the lively and elegant atmosphere.

LAVO is a key spot in Los Angeles for fun and luxury combined. Whether you're there for a lovely brunch, a splendid dinner, or a night full of fun, LAVO promises an unparalleled LA experience.

I visited this restaurant with friends to celebrate a birthday and I am certain that I will return again in the future. Our order included tagliatelle al limone (caviar pasta), penne alla vodka pasta, yellowfin tuna tartare, black truffle pizza, and spicy calabrese pizza. I particularly enjoyed the black truffle pizza, penne alla vodka pasta, and tagliatelle al limone caviar pasta. Personally, I really like dishes that have caviar or truffle. The penne alla vodka pasta was the most flavorful dish. We shared a bottle of Sauvignon blanc for drinks. The restaurant itself is beautifully decorated and has an elegant ambiance. The staff provided excellent recommendations and we all enjoyed our meals without any complaints. The service was fantastic, with everything served promptly. The only downside was the parking situation, as it took us a while to find suitable parking which almost caused us to be late for our reservation. I am definitely planning to return for either a date night or a girls night out. While it is on the expensive side, it is worth every penny.

We thoroughly enjoyed our food and service. Our party of 6 was well taken care of, though reservations for an early dinner were necessary. Only reason “atmosphere” is 4/5 is because the ceiling was leaking water after the morning rain and we had to switch tables. This is not an issue you are likely to encounter. I will absolutely be coming back on special occasions. At the time of writing this review, entrées ranged from $35-$90 and the quality makes up for it. The plates are well portioned, though smaller than Americana; I prefer it this way. The staff were polite and thorough. The wine/drink menu was comprehensive. For hors d’oeuvres, we ordered the garlic bread (amazing sauces!), Fritto misto, burrata, and winter beets. They were all superbe. I highly recommend the garlic bread and burrata. I was able to snap pictures of 3 of our Entrées: Black linguine with lobster, squash agnolotti, and scallops. Oh, the affogato dessert had great presentation (see ice block picture). Overall, 5/5. I recommend a visit if you can afford the occasion. Valet parking was $18 with “validation”.
